During the Sept. 2 meeting the City Council approved the CDBG Downtown Revitalization (DTR) program guidelines and voted to authorize the Mayor to sign the City's application for CDBG funds targeted at commercial rehabilitation in the downtown area. Tyler Speckmann moved to approve the program guidelines, Travis Goracke seconded, and the motion carried with all present voting aye; Alicia Brommer was recorded absent.
The council also passed a resolution authorizing the mayor to execute the application paperwork and appointed the Economic Development Board to serve as the CDBG DTR Committee. Those administrative steps were taken by separate motions (movements and seconders recorded in the minutes) and carried unanimously. The actions establish the local framework for selecting façade projects and assign committee responsibility for program administration and selection criteria.
